2024-25 PLC for First Year Teachers

Professional Learning Community Opportunity for BCPS 1st Year Teachers!

As part of GVSU’s Early Career Teacher program, the Professional Learning Community provides the opportunity to engage in meaningful dialogue focused on the pragmatic experiences of early career teachers in an urban public school environment.

This program serves teachers who are in the first year of their teaching careers. The PLC benefits teachers interested in receiving GVSU/peer support. It also provides an opportunity for them to receive support in their instruction.

Major Topics include:

Trauma-informed teaching practices

Widening participation and equity 

Culturally responsive teaching and school community 

Problem-based learning

Instruction, motivation behavior and connections   

Planning, assessment and curriculum design

Approaches in using school data to inform instruction

The teacher as a leader - organization and systems-thinking approaches in the classroom

Participants will have the opportunity: 

  • To develop and deepen professional relationships 
  • To share resources and collaborative teaching strategies 
  • To explore the use of differing assessment strategies  
  • To examine current themes and trends in K-12 education 
  • To explore career goals
